High Level Mission Statement 

To successfully manage programs to profitability from early design or manufacturing stages to end of life stages by coordinating team activities and deliverables.    

 

High Level Statement of the Role 

A program manager leads efforts to develop and execute project plans to support NPI product launch, sustain production through the continuous improvement of cost, quality, delivery, service and end-of-life services/support.     

 

High Level Roles & Responsibilities  

  • Comply with all Safety, Electrostatic Discharge (ESD) and Quality Management System (QMS) requirements      
  • Work with the identified Business Manager to meet and/or exceed customer expectations and to generate targeted operating profit goals.      
  • Responsible for communication with the customer and KE employees regarding expectations and requirements      
  • Work with customer and business manager to grow relationships, expand engagements, propose, quote and win new business      
  • Responsible for decisions on project processes, customer engineering changes, and technologies to be used       
  • Develop and optimize project plans for new product introductions and transfers, including timelines, dependencies, critical path, variable cost productivity and required resources.       
  •  Responsible to operate project to the quote, be aware of variances and drive development of alternatives to meet quote.        
  • Review and provide feedback and approval to Business Manager for new quotes and re-quotes       
  • Primary coordinator to work effectively with internal and external customers       
  • Coordinate introduction of demand changes including recovery of any associated change in unit price, NRE and tooling costs, excess and obsolete inventory and implementation timing.        
  • Facilitate good internal communications within KE 
  • Oversee entire programs ensuring correct execution through good knowledge of project status and issues      
  • Lead cross-functional Customer Focus Teams (CFTs) in the successful launch of new products, following the KEJ New Product Introduction (NPI) process.

Technical Skills  

  • Knowledgeable in IPC-A-610 and J-STD-001 standards      
  • Highly Innovative      
  • Strong manufacturing knowledge of PCBA assembly, subassembly, system build, integration, and Assemble to Order processes and requirements (as needed)       
  • Strong analytical and problem solving skills       
  • Prefers to work in a fast paced environment      
  • Ability to use Microsoft Project and project planning      
  • Understands the purpose of DFM, DFA and DFT concepts       
  • Understand quality systems and COPQ      
  • Understands NPI process       
  • Possess Lean Six Sigma knowledge

What We Do

Who We Are - Kimball Electronics is a leading contract manufacturer of durable goods electronics serving a variety of industries on a global scale. Kimball Electronics continues to make the customer the focus of everything we do. Our touch is felt throughout daily life via the markets we serve: Automotive, Industrial, and Medical. Recognized with a reputation for excellence, Kimball Electronics is committed to a high-performance culture that values personal and organizational commitment to quality, reliability, value, speed, and ethical behavior. Our employees know they are part of a corporate culture that builds success for customers while enabling employees to share in the Company’s success through personal, professional, and financial growth. What We Do - Kimball Electronics is a preeminent Electronics Manufacturing Services (EMS) provider serving customers around the world. Our contract electronics manufacturing services teams provide manufacturing, engineering and supply chain services, design and testing services, as well as regulatory support processes which utilize common production and support capabilities for a variety of industries globally.
